Franklin Loebe Center (FLC) Fire Main Loop - RFP 24-018
History
The Franklin Loebe Center (FLC) was built in the late 1980’s. It was constructed with a single dead-end water line service feed from the north. Staff identified this dead-end problem when a project was to decentralize a fire pump for FLC, Village Hall, and Civic Center. Staff designed a looped system back to Ravinia Avenue that will eliminate a dead end in the potable water system and improve the overall quality of drinking water to the FLC. In a future project to decentralize the fire pump, this loop will provide water also to the fire system of the FLC.
Based on available 2024 funding, Request for Proposals 24-018 “Franklin Lobe Center Fire Main Loop Improvements” was advertised on BidNet Direct from January 15, 2024, to February 15, 2024. Twelve (12) vendors received courtesy emails through Bidnet, and twenty-six (26) companies downloaded the specifications. On February 15, 2024, the Village received five (5) proposals for consideration:
Scanlon Excavating and Concrete, Inc. of Kankakee, IL - $335,124.50
Trine Construction Corp. of St. Charles, IL - $392,000.00
Sunset Sewer and Water, Inc. of Monee, IL- $425,070.00
H. Linden and Sons Sewer and Water of Piano, IL- $444,000.00
Airy’s Inc. of Joliet, IL - $458,925.00
Staff has done the research and checked on references on Scanlon Excavating and Concrete, Inc. due to them not working with the Village. Staff has found that they are a woman owned company and they do quality work that is on time and within budget.
Staff recommends accepting the proposal submitted by Scanlon Excavating and Concrete, Inc. of Kankakee, IL for the Franklin Loebe Center (FLC) Fire Main Loop
project in the amount of $368,636.95 ($335,124.50 plus 10% or $33,512.45 contingency). Contingency is being requested for unforeseen items in the ground during construction.
